In Sketis there once lived a Monk who performed his
Labours with Perfection and his Prayers and Services
with exactitude. He was, however, negligent in the rest of
his duties.
One day Satan appeared to one of the Holy Elders and
sarcastically said to him: Do you want to know
something strange? There is a certain Monk who keeps
me under his arm, so that I cannot flee from him yet I
can still do everything that I wish!
Nonetheless, at every hour he says to God: Lord Deliver
me from the Evil One!
Abba Moses explained: W
When our Labours and Spiritual
Endeavours are not in agreement with our Prayers, then
we labour in vain!
vain
One of those who heard him say this asked: What is
meant by ...agreement between our Labours (praxis)
and our Prayers...?
The Elder answered: To
To succeed is to no longer do that
from which we
we pray to God for deliverance.
deliverance.
When we abandon our will, then God converses with us
and accepts our Prayers
Prayers.

St Tikhon of Zadonsk
Every Christian should consider the following:
1) that the time of our life passes without stopping,
2) that we cannot turn back time and the past is completely
gone,
3) that we cannot control the past and the future but only
the present which we live at this very moment, and
4) that we do not know when our life will end.
This is why we should always be ready, every day, every
hour, and every moment, through a state of continuous
Repentance, while our Spiritual Situation should be as
such as we would like it to be the Hour of our death.

So much attention is paid by Christians to the Blessed Virgin Mary,


the Theotokos, Sanctified in every conceivable way, that there is a
tendency to overlook her parents.
Commemorated the day after the commemoration of their daughter,
who is remembered on other days as well, St Joachim and St Anna
were the parents of a flesh-and-blood human being they called
Mary and, therefore, the Grandparents of a flesh-and-blood
human Being - in form at least - Who died to Save the world.
Considered in this light, this Righteous couple is appreciated most by
Grandparents of the world.
The Spiritual Beauty of St Anna is expressed in Holy Scripture,
equalled by that of her devoted husband, the too lightly regarded St
Joachim.
Since there is no greater part of the Divine Plan of the universe than
motherhood, it follows that St. Anna is given individual honour
with an observance of a Feast day in her name on 26 July.
This in no way diminishes the image of her husband, St Joachim.
Shrouded by twenty centuries of legend, close scrutiny by biblical
scholars has cleared away legend and established a more accurate
and factual account, however meagre, of St Joachim and St Anna.
There is no denying the word of the Apostle, St James, who saw fit to
go to great lengths to glean facts about the parents of our Lady, the
Ever Blessed Virgin Mary, which he described in a letter that
somehow failed to find official acceptance.
Conflicting views notwithstanding, it is definitely known that St Anna
was of the prestigious Hebrew Tribe of Levi and that she was the
daughter of the High Priest, Nathan, who was wed to a namesake,
Mary.
This High Priest had two daughters besides Mary who mothered St
Anna, named Sovin and Anna, both of whom married and resided
in Bethlehem.
St Anna was married St Joachim in Galilee where their daughter, St
Mary, the Theotokos, was born.
There is no denying that St Joachim was favoured by God, Who
answered his Prayer that a child be born to the barren union with
St Anna.
The birth of their long awaited daughter set in motion the world's
greatest Faith, which was so overwhelming that St Joachim faded

It is enough to know St Joachim was the father of our Lady Theotokos the mother who bore Jesus Christ, our Divine Saviour Who changed
the course of world history and set it on another Path which, if
followed, leads us to Eternal Life.
The fact that God moves in Mysterious Ways was evident when St
Joachim and St Anna ceaselessly prayed for a child not knowing
whether they would be granted a son or a daughter and having no
idea of what lay in store for them and for the world.
St James the Holy Apostle of Christ quoted an Angel of the Lord who
said to St Anna: "The Lord has heard thy Prayer, and thou shalt
conceive and bring forth, and thy Seed shall be spoken of in all the
world."
There was no mention of the gender of the child as St James said that
St Anna accepted the Angelic Annunciation with the words: "As the
Lord my God lives, if I beget male or female, I will bring it as a Gift
to the Lord my God; and it shall minister unto His Holy Things all
the days of its life."
The use of the word "it" indicates that St Anna may have had
premonitions but certainly no advance notice that 'it' was to be
"she," who in turn, would knowingly bring forth the Son of God.
Indeed God does move in Mysterious Ways!
